Understanding Game Mechanics and Probability
At the heart of any casino game lies a system of probabilities, designed to ensure a house edge over the long run. While individual outcomes are random, the underlying mechanics consistently favor the casino. For instance, in roulette, the presence of both zero and double zero (in American roulette) introduces a statistical advantage for the house. Players can improve their odds, however, by understanding these mechanics. Choosing European roulette over American roulette immediately lowers the house edge. Similarly, in blackjack, learning basic strategy – a set of statistically optimal plays for every possible hand combination – can significantly reduce the casino’s advantage and enhance a player's potential for success. The often-cited element of “luck” is heavily influenced by a player's grasp of these underlying probabilities. Understanding payout ratios, return-to-player (RTP) percentages, and the volatility of different games are also fundamental steps in responsible gaming.
The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)
Online casinos rely on Random Number Generators (RNGs) to ensure fairness and unpredictability in their games. These sophisticated algorithms produce sequences of numbers that determine the outcome of each spin, roll, or deal. Reputable casinos employ RNGs that are regularly audited by independent testing agencies to verify their integrity and randomness. These audits ensure that the games are not rigged and that the results are genuinely based on chance. Players should only engage with casinos that are licensed and regulated by recognized authorities, as these jurisdictions mandate stringent testing and oversight of RNGs. Without this assurance, the fairness of the games, and thus the validity of any potential winnings, becomes questionable. Assessing a casino's security and licensing information is critical.
| Game | House Edge (Approximate) | Player Strategy Impact |
|---|---|---|
| Blackjack (Basic Strategy) | 0.5% – 1% | High – Significantly reduces the house edge. |
| Roulette (European) | 2.7% | Low – Limited strategic options. |
| Roulette (American) | 5.26% | Low – Limited strategic options. |
| Baccarat (Banker Bet) | 1.06% | Low – Minimal strategic options. |
The table above illustrates the varying house edges associated with common casino games and highlights the extent to which player strategy can influence the outcome. This reinforces the idea that while luck plays a role, informed decision-making is a crucial component of successful gameplay.

Managing Your Bankroll and Setting Limits
Responsible bankroll management is arguably the most critical aspect of successful casino gaming. Before embarking on any gaming session, it’s essential to establish a budget and stick to it. This budget should represent disposable income that you can afford to lose without impacting your financial stability. Dividing your bankroll into smaller units allows you to extend your playing time and weather potential losing streaks. Avoid chasing losses – attempting to recoup losses by increasing your bets is a common trap that often leads to further financial hardship. Setting deposit limits, loss limits, and time limits are all effective strategies for maintaining control and preventing compulsive gambling behavior. Treat casino gaming as a form of entertainment, not a source of income, and prioritize financial responsibility above all else.
Understanding Variance and Risk Tolerance
Variance refers to the degree of fluctuation in your results over time. High-variance games offer the potential for large wins but also carry a higher risk of significant losses. Low-variance games provide more consistent but smaller wins. Understanding your own risk tolerance is crucial for selecting games that align with your comfort level. If you are risk-averse, opting for low-variance games may be a more prudent approach. Conversely, if you are comfortable with higher levels of risk, you may be drawn to high-variance games with the potential for substantial payouts. It is important to remember that even with a sound strategy, short-term results can be heavily influenced by variance.

The Legal Landscape of Online Casinos
The legal status of online casinos varies significantly across different jurisdictions. Some countries have fully legalized and regulated online gambling, while others prohibit it altogether. In countries where online gambling is legal, casinos are typically required to obtain licenses from regulatory bodies to operate. These licenses ensure that the casinos adhere to strict standards of fairness, security, and responsible gambling. It’s crucial for players to only engage with licensed and regulated casinos, as these platforms offer greater protection and recourse in case of disputes. Players should also be aware of the tax implications of their winnings, as gambling income is often subject to taxation.
